Using v5.10. Under Video encoding I select x264 2P DVD5 HQ Film. To me this suggests that it will create a file that fits on a DVD. Except the mp4 file is 30GB.
How should I set it up for correct file size?

Under Video Encoding click on the E-button. Set the video encoding mode to 2-pass and set the exact output file size.

You can check so the bitrate looks ok(if for example xvid4psp identify the running time incorrect/to short).
running time * bitrate = file size or use a bitrate calculator. -
Checked with the Bitrate Calculator. The reason I am using the software is because it is all I have to split the movie over 2 disks. It is doing half the movie, but calculated the bitrate from the full length!! (A defininite bug.) Will have to start again to get a reasonable quality, setting the disk size at double.
